*cave (NE Wiay)

Island of Wiay, Loch Bracadale, Skye, Inverness-shire.

NGR:NG 30233 36828
WGS84:57.34186, -6.48537
Length:10 m
Vert. Range:10 m
Altitude:12 m
Geology:Skye Lava Group - Hawaiite & Mugearite
Tags:Cave, SeaCave
Registry:second

A possible supratidal cave which sits at the level of a rock pavement beside the main cliff, about 3-4 m above MHWS. It faces approx SSE by S.

Alternate Names: None recorded.

Notes: Access: Abseil down the cliff or by sea with a rib and grappling hook plus ladder - ie quite tricky.

Probably worth a second view from sea at HW before committing to the above.

Length, VR & alt are visual estimates from afloat and below mid tide.
